Modeling function that constructs binomial generalized additive models (GAMs)
for each cross-validation fold using presence and pseudoabsence data. Each
model reserves one fold as testing data and uses the remaining folds as
training data. The user supplies the model formula directly using standard
mgcv formula syntax, including smooth terms such as s(),
te(), and ti(). Supports automatic or manual probability
thresholding for converting continuous predictions to binary suitability
classifications necessary for downstream analyses. The returned object follows the same
structure as build_temporal_glm, build_temporal_hv,
and build_temporal_rf, and is accepted directly by
generate_spatiotemporal_predictions.
build_temporal_gam(partition_result, pseudoabsence_result, model_formula,
link = "logit", gam_params = list(method = "REML"),
threshold_method = "tss",
output_dir = file.path(tempdir(), "GAM_Models"),
create_plot = TRUE, plot_palette = "Dark 2",
overwrite = FALSE, time_cols = NULL, verbose = TRUE)A list with class "TemporalGAM" containing:
models: Named list of fitted gam objects, one per
fold.
thresholds: Named numeric vector of probability thresholds
used for binary classification, one per fold.
threshold_method: Character string recording the thresholding
method used.
model_formula: The formula object as passed to the fitting
function.
link: Character string recording the link function used.
model_vars: Character vector of predictor names extracted
from the formula right-hand side.
fold_training_data: Named list of training data frames used
to fit each fold model, retained for downstream prediction.
fold_test_metrics: Data frame of held-out test fold metrics
per fold: Threshold, AUC, TSS, Kappa,
Sensitivity, and Specificity. Also written to
Fold_Test_Metrics.csv in output_dir.
output_dir: Path to the output directory.
model_type: Character string "gam", used by
generate_spatiotemporal_predictions.
plots: Named list of recorded plot objects when
create_plot = TRUE. Plots can be replayed with
grDevices::replayPlot().

Formula or character. The right-hand side of the model
formula supplied as either a formula object or a character string. The
response variable (presence) is always added automatically on the
left-hand side, so only the right-hand side needs to be provided. Both of
the following are accepted and equivalent:
~ s(Var1) + s(Var2) + Var3
"~ s(Var1) + s(Var2) + Var3"
Standard mgcv formula syntax applies. Smooth terms are specified
with s() for univariate smooths, te() for tensor product
smooths of two or more variables, and ti() for tensor product
interaction terms. Parametric terms can be included alongside smooth terms
using +. The basis type and dimension can be controlled via
arguments to s(), e.g. s(Var1, k = 5, bs = "tp"). All
predictor names referenced in the formula must be present as columns in
both the presence and pseudoabsence data.

Character or numeric. Method used to convert continuous predicted probabilities to binary suitability. Accepted values:
"prevalence": Sets threshold equal to the prevalence
(proportion of presences) in the training data for that fold.
"tss": Selects the threshold that maximizes the True Skill
Statistic (sensitivity + specificity - 1) on the training data.
Default.
A numeric value between 0 and 1 (e.g. 0.4): Uses that
value as a fixed threshold for all folds directly.

GAMs are fit using gam from the mgcv package with
family = binomial(link = link). Smooth terms default to thin plate
regression splines (bs = "tp") with the basis dimension k
chosen automatically by mgcv unless specified in the formula. Smoothing
parameters are estimated by REML by default.
The returned object is recognized by
generate_spatiotemporal_predictions, which uses the
model_type field to use the correct prediction and evaluation
logic.
data(tmr_partition, package = "TemporalModelR")
data(tmr_absences, package = "TemporalModelR")
build_temporal_gam(
partition_result = tmr_partition,
pseudoabsence_result = tmr_absences,
model_formula = ~ s(elevation) + s(forest_cover) + s(prseas),
threshold_method = "tss",
output_dir = tempdir(),
create_plot = FALSE,
time_cols = c("year", "season"),
verbose = FALSE
)
